Sustainable Growth

Our Action Plan

At SaskPower, our overall objective is to create and maintain a sustainable energy supply—one that balances economic, environmental and social requirements. Comprehensive and ongoing system planning is a critical foundation for not only the ongoing success of our company, but also the future prosperity of Saskatchewan. Learn more

Short-term Plan

2010-2015

Meet the immediate power needs of the province

Medium-term Plan

2016-2023

Increase the power supply to satisfy the projected increase in demand

Long-term Plan

2024-2033

Replace, rebuild and refurbish the generation system


  • Why Have a Future Supply Plan?

    SaskPower will have to rebuild or replace the entire electricity generation system by 2033. As a result, meeting customer needs will require significant new generation and transmission infrastructure
